Naxal recruitment case: NIA conducts raids in four states

New Delhi, August 30: The National Investigation Agency (NIA) on Friday conducted raids in four states as part of an investigation into a Naxal recruitment case involving leaders of the outlawed group, the agency reported.

The raids were carried out in Punjab, Haryana, Uttar Pradesh, and Delhi.

The ongoing raids, part of case RC-01/2023/NIA-LKW, are aimed at the premises of Naxal cadres and Over Ground Workers (OGWs).

Investigations by the NIA have revealed that various front organizations and student groups are involved in recruiting cadres, promoting Naxal ideology, and planning to incite war against the Government of India.

The NIA stated that the individuals involved conspired to execute acts of terror and violence to achieve this objective.
